Comprehending Key Types and Their Replacement Costs
Before diving into the world of economical car key replacements, it's vital to comprehend the types of keys included. This understanding permits vehicle owners to determine prospective replacement expenses better.
Table 1: Types of Car Keys and Typical Replacement CostsKey TypeDescriptionTypical Replacement CostStandard Metal KeyStandard metal key without electronic parts₤ 5 - ₤ 20Transponder KeyKey with a chip that interacts with the car's ignition₤ 50 - ₤ 100Remote Key FobKey with built-in remote functionality, typically for locking/unlocking₤ 100 - ₤ 400Smart KeyKeyless entry system with innovative features₤ 200 - ₤ 600
Note: Costs may vary based on the vehicle make, design, and location.

How long does it normally take to replace a car key?
The time differs depending upon the type of key and the service utilized. Standard keys might be replaced in a couple of minutes, while transponder keys might take longer due to shows requirements.
2. Can I get a key made without the initial?
Yes, numerous locksmith professionals and dealerships can create a brand-new key based on your v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number). Nevertheless, this might include additional costs.
3. Are all car keys exchangeable?
Most car keys can be replaced, however the procedure may vary based upon the technology utilized in the key. Older lorries with conventional keys are usually easier and more affordable to replace compared to more recent models with advanced systems.
4. What if my key is broken but not lost?
If a key is broken, a locksmith might be able to fix it or produce a replicate from the staying part. It's best to seek advice from a professional for evaluation.
5. Why are car dealership replacements frequently more pricey?
Dealers usually charge more due to higher operating costs and the specialized shows and equipment needed for modern-day keys. Nevertheless, they may use assurances and specific vehicle knowledge.
